Robert Chase Townsend (July 30, 1920 – January 12, 1998) was an American business executive and author who is noted for transforming Avis into a rental car giant, and writing Up the Organization on business management, which spent 28 weeks on The New York Times Best Seller list upon its publication in 1970.
